Solving hints
Build a factor pair: split the four numbers into two groups and try to make a factor pair of 24 — 3 × 8, 4 × 6, or 12 × 2 — then multiply the two groups.
No factor pair divides cleanly? Switch to sums: make two numbers add up to 24, or try shapes like (a ± b) × (c ± d) and (a + b + c) × d.
